What is the average salary in Akron, OH?
Akron, Ohio, offers a diverse job market with competitive salaries. The average yearly salary in Akron is around $56,982. This figure represents the midpoint of a broad range of salaries, which caters to various industries and experience levels.
Some of the key industries in Akron include manufacturing, healthcare, and education, all of which provide good earning potentials. In these fields, salaries can range significantly. For example, those in manufacturing often see earnings around $52,273 per year. Meanwhile, healthcare professionals might earn about $65,909 annually. Higher education and experience typically lead to better salaries. These factors contribute to making Akron a favorable location for career growth and financial stability.

How does the cost of living in Akron, OH compare to the national average?

The cost of living in Akron, OH, offers distinct advantages for job seekers when compared to the nationwide average. The city's housing index stands at 78, which indicates that living costs are 22% lower than the national benchmark. This makes housing in Akron more affordable, allowing individuals to allocate their budget more effectively toward other essential expenses.
Akron also presents a favorable profile for other daily expenses. Groceries are priced at 90 on the cost of living index, which is 10% below the national average of 100. Utilities are only slightly above the average, standing at 95, which equates to a modest 5% increase. Transportation costs are at 85, which translates to a 15% reduction compared to the national average. These figures illustrate that living in Akron can lead to significant savings, providing a more budget-friendly environment for residents.
